Description

Once you have completed the operations in Level 1, you may decide this is fun and wish you had more to complete! Level 2 is for a high school student who is familiar with basic grammar and ready to correct more challenging errors. Your challenges include problematic verbs, comparisons, advanced phrases/clauses, combining sentences, reflexive/intensive pronouns, commonly misspelled words, active vs. passive voice, grammatical mood, misplaced modifiers and writing concisely. Answers are in the back. 179 pages. ~Sara

Publisher's Description of Fast Grammar: High School Training Level 2
High school grammar that's fast, easy, fictional fun! Autocorrect is a failure. That's why the creators of Grammar Galaxy developed the Fast Grammar program. After completing both volumes of Fast Grammar training, students will be part of an elite team of autocorrectors. Behind the scenes, without a user's awareness, they will be correcting mistakes. To service in this critical role, they will have to master grammar so corrections can be made in real time. 
This Level 2 training regimen is for high school students who have learned basic grammar concepts in Level 1 and are ready to learn how to correct trickier errors. To add to the challenge, they'll be working with two new clients. Students should continue your literature and composition studies while working on Fast Grammar missions. The four missions per operation are structured as they were in Level 1. They may be completed in one sessions or on four separate weekdays to reinforce the learning. Completing 1 of the 32 operations or 4 unit tests per week will contribute to an English credit for an academic school year (36 weeks). 
Each operation begins with a Fast Facts section. Students will review this section and will write examples or complete the exercises as indicated. Then they'll be ready to work with clients in simulations to prepare them for real-time autocorrection.
In their first mission, students receive a test update from a client. Knowledge of clients' intentions will allow them to make accurate corrections. In the second mission, they'll receive a graphic to help them remember the difference between commonly confused. In the third mission, they'll be asked to use what they've learned up to that point to review the client's writing. Sometimes the review is structured like a college entrance exam. In the fourth mission, trainees will correspond with the client and practice what they've learned.

Category Description for Fast Grammar: High School Training

From the author of Grammar Galaxy comes a program for the older set. The premise is fun: autocorrect is a failure. Your help is needed for a mission to make accurate corrections. Students will get loads of grammar review in a new and engaging way. Exercises are short and do not have a lot of handwriting. Variety adds to the fun and unexpectedness of the theme. Perfect for a 1-year refresh of basic grammar at the high school level, or keep going! New Level 2 includes new clients and correcting even trickier errors.
